hey every1 i was wondering if any1 else has the same problem i experience on a daily basis, that be the internet just randomly crashing on you while viewing a web page on a daily basis anywhere from 5 to 10 times a day? Like i could be on the web viewing a web page on this site or on youtube or yahoo and then BOOM out of no where the page crashes without warning and you get the error message saying "sorry but the webpage closed down due to some unknown error" or something of that nature. Is it caused from internet congestion?, the type of pc your using or from your modem? This happens every day whether in the morning or in the afternoon or at night its just random when it happens, any info on this would be helpful thank you

IE gets infected by viruses quite easily.
There is a simple solution, use another browser.

FireFox would be my recommendation, its layout is most like IE than any others, but there is also Opera, Safari and Chrome. All equaliy as good for what you need.

Originally posted by JigSaw
FF3 is lagtastic. It crashes on a lot of flash sites and it you have it open for an extended amount of time it goes glitch crazy on you but I still use it


Never happend to me.
Also dont forget its not the programs fault. Its just like you can install winXP and it'll never crash on you.. untill you start installing things.

FF is the same with all the addons and stuff.

I mentioned FF rather than chrome because chrome dosnt render alot of sites properly i've found, and its password storing kinda sucks. Only stores 1 password per domain.

Its interface is also slightly different from what we've ever seen. Opera and FF are most like IE i think.
